Personal profile
Education
- 2002 Ph. D., School of Pharmacy, National Taiwan University, Taipei, Organic Synthesis and Medicinal Chemistry
- 1995 M. S., School of Pharmacy, National Taiwan University, Taipei, Organic Synthesis and Medicinal Chemistry
- 1992 B. S., School of Pharmacy, Taipei Medical University
Experience
- 2019.11- Professor , Department of Pharmaceutical Sciences, Taipei Medical University
- 2019.08- Director, Department of Pharmaceutical Sciences, Taipei Medical University
- 2017.08- Professor, Graduate Institute of Pharmacognosy, Taipei Medical Universit
- 2013.08- Ph.D. Program in Clinical Drug Development of Herbal Medicine, Taipei Medical University
- 2011.08-2017.07 Associate Professor, Graduate Institute of Pharmacognosy, Taipei Medical University, Taipei, Taiwan.
- 2007.08-2011.07 Assistant Professor, Graduate Institute of Pharmacognosy, Taipei Medical University, Taipei, Taiwan.
- 2004.08-2007.07 Assistant Professor, Department of Nursing, Chang Gung University of Science and Technology, Chiayi campus, Taiwan.
- 2003.09-2004.07 Postdoctoral Fellow, Department of Chemistry, National Tsing Hua University, Hsinchu, Taiwan.
- 2002.08-2003.08 Postdoctoral Fellow, Drug Research Center, National Taiwan University, Taipei, Taiwan
Research Interests
- Total synthesis and chemical modification of naturalproduct
- Development of natural product scaffold
- Structure-based drug design
- Microwave-assisted organic synthesis
